Can Radeon RX 7900 XTX run Achievement Collector: Dog?

Great

The Radeon RX 7900 XTX handles Achievement Collector: Dog well at 1080p, delivering approximately 2300 FPS at High settings — above the 60 FPS target for smooth gameplay. It can also achieve smooth 1440p at around 1725 FPS.

Minimum System Requirements

CPU
Intel® Core™ Duo 1.83GHz or faster
GPU
Nvidia GeForce 240 GT
RAM
2 GB

About

Achievement Collector: Dog, released in 2019, is a unique blend of action, adventure, and indie gaming. In this 2D action shooter, players step into the role of a military bubble soldier tasked with the quirky mission of defeating dogs using bubbles. While its lighthearted premise may seem whimsical, the game presents engaging gameplay that challenges players to navigate through colorful backgrounds while utilizing their bubble-based weaponry.

When it comes to PC performance, Achievement Collector: Dog is quite accessible. Players can enjoy a smooth gaming experience on systems equipped with an entry-level GPU, scoring around 478 points or higher. With a minimum RAM requirement of 2 GB, players can expect adequate FPS without the need for high-end hardware, making it a great choice for budget-conscious gamers or those looking to benchmark lower-tier GPUs in performance.
